Episode 12 - Overcoming adversity, resilience, drive and goal setting with the inspirational Patricia Walsh 01.06.2022

Patricia Walsh is a 2016 Paralympian, Ironman world record holder and 5x ITU Triathlon world champion. She is the author of “Blind Ambition”, a TED X speaker and a true inspiration to us both! We talk to Patricia about how her early life and the adversity she came up against drove her to become a winning athlete and successful business woman. Episode 9 - IBS Awareness Month with Health Coach Joanna Rogers 27.04.2022

In this episode Celeste chats with Joanna Rogers about all things IBS and the gut. They discuss signs, symptoms and how IBS can trigger social anxiety and disordered eating habits. Joanna shares some top tips to support anyone suffering with IBS and also some top tips in the kitchen.  Find more incredible tips and recipes on her instagram and website. Episode 6 - Overtraining syndrome and injury prevention with Rory Mallace MSc. 30.03.2022

In this episode Celeste and Sarah chat with Rory Mallace about burnout, overtraining and injury prevention. Rory opens up his personal experience of burnout, how to recognise the signs and shares tools to prevent it occurring.
